New apartments being planned near Nottingham Center
SARA MALONEY June 25, 2025

Plans for new apartments south of Dairy Queen may be coming down the pipeline in the coming months. Doug Compton is planning to build 72 units: 54 one-bedrooms and 18 two-bedrooms. Architects and engineers are working on the site plan and are expected...

SARA MALONEY June 13, 2025

Nearly one in six students were chronically absent in the school district this past year as school leaders look to put increased focus on the problem. The district saw a chronic absenteeism rate of 15.8%, which is not something they want to see increase,...
